Define Your Niche and Value Proposition<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The biggest mistake new directory owners make is trying to be everything to everyone. General directories compete with massive platforms like Google Maps and Yelp, which are impossible to beat without unlimited resources.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p><em>The Riches are in the Niches<\/em> &#8211; Pat Flynn.<\/p>\n<\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<p>Focus on a niche where you can offer specialized value. Whether it\u2019s industry-specific features (portfolio galleries for photographers) or localized knowledge (parking tips for city restaurants), <strong>your value proposition must be clear.<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Action steps: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Identify your target audience and paying customers.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Define your unique value proposition against existing solutions.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Research 3-5 competitors and identify gaps or areas for improvement.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Write a concise value proposition that clearly communicates your unique benefits.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Tools\/Resources:<\/strong>&nbsp;Google Trends, SEMrush, Facebook Groups, Reddit.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\ud83d\udc49<strong>Recommend resource:<\/strong> <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/blog\/how-to-choose-niche-for-directory-website\/\">How to Choose a Niche for a Business Directory Website<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"2_Validate_Market_Demand_and_Supply\">2. Validate Market Demand and Supply<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>A great niche means nothing if there aren&#8217;t enough businesses or users. Market research is crucial to ensure your directory will be viable.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Market research essentials: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Estimate potential listings. For a local WordPress business directory, aim for 200-500 listings.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Survey 10-15 potential business owners about their marketing challenges.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Use keyword research tools to validate search demand for your niche and location.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Supply-side validation: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Identify 20-50 businesses you can approach for initial listings.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Build partnerships with local chambers of commerce or industry groups to enhance visibility and credibility.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Demand-side validation: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Monitor social media for real demand. Look for questions like, &#8220;Can anyone recommend a good [service] in [location]?&#8221;<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Interview potential users to understand how they currently find businesses.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"3_Choose_Your_Monetization_Strategy_for_WordPress_Business_Directory\">3. Choose Your Monetization Strategy for <a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/\">WordPress Business Directory<\/a><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Your revenue model should create sustainable value for both businesses and users. Choose a pricing model that fits your audience and provides consistent income.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\ud83d\udc49<strong>Find out the bullet-proof monetization strategy following this guide:<\/strong> <strong><a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/blog\/how-to-monetize-a-directory-website\/\">How to Monetize a Directory Listing Website<\/a><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Revenue model options: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><strong>Freemium<\/strong>: Basic listings for free, with premium features like photos, priority placement, and analytics.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Subscription<\/strong>: Monthly or annual payments, great for B2B directories.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Commission-based<\/strong>: A percentage of transactions for directories with direct bookings.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Advertising<\/strong>: Featured placements or banner ads.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><strong>Lead Generation<\/strong>: Charge per qualified lead for high-value services.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Pricing considerations: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Research competitor pricing and structure your tiers accordingly.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Calculate your break-even point to ensure your pricing covers costs and generates profit.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Plan 2-3 pricing tiers that align with your target market\u2019s needs.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"4_Plan_Your_Data_Structure_and_Categories\">4. Plan Your Data Structure and Categories<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Your WordPress business directory\u2019s data structure is the foundation that determines how users find businesses. Poor planning here can lead to messy categories and confusing search results.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Category hierarchy: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Limit categories to 2-3 levels. Overcomplicating categories creates navigation issues.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Plan a flexible location taxonomy (e.g., City \u2192 Neighborhood or State \u2192 City \u2192 Zip Code) to match user expectations.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Custom fields planning: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Only collect essential fields at first (business name, category, location, phone, description).<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Plan for industry-specific fields (e.g., price range for restaurants, certifications for service providers).<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Data ownership and portability: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Establish clear content ownership in your terms of service to ensure both parties understand rights and responsibilities.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Provide CSV export options for businesses to back up their data.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"5_Design_User_Experience_Flows_For_WordPress_Business_Directory\">5. Design User Experience Flows For WordPress Business Directory<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>User experience can make or break your directory. Every interaction should be easy and intuitive, from search to registration.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Front-end user journey: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Design a clear homepage with a prominent search bar and featured listings.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Optimize search results for speed (under 2 seconds) and relevance. Sort results by priority (e.g., featured listings first).<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Prioritize mobile-first design\u2014test your directory on actual devices, not just browser simulators.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Business submission workflow: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Streamline registration\u2014collect only essential information upfront.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Plan an intuitive profile creation process: basic info \u2192 contact \u2192 description\/photos \u2192 payment.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Allow businesses to update their profiles easily without administrative intervention.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"770\" height=\"120\" src=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/sites\/6\/2023\/03\/directorist_ads_banner-1.gif\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-8065\" style=\"width:844px;height:auto\" \/><\/a><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"6_Plan_Essential_Features_and_Functionality\">6. Develop SEO and Content Strategy<\/strong><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>SEO is often the primary customer acquisition channel for directories. A well-optimized WordPress business directory can rank for thousands of local searches, driving organic traffic.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Technical SEO foundation: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Use SEO-friendly URLs like \/category\/location\/business-name.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Implement schema markup for LocalBusiness, reviews, and breadcrumbs.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Optimize page speed with image compression, lazy loading, and CDN.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Content architecture: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Create valuable landing pages for categories and locations that rank well in search results.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Optimize business profiles with detailed descriptions and local keywords that drive organic search traffic.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Local SEO considerations: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Integrate Google My Business to sync business info and avoid duplicate content issues.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Build local citations through partnerships with local organizations, blogs, and chambers of commerce.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p>\ud83d\udc47<strong>Here are more resources for boost up your directory website&#8217;s traffic: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/blog\/how-to-improve-wordpress-seo\/\">How to Improve WordPress SEO of Your Directory Website: 10 Effective Ways<\/a><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li><a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/blog\/directory-website-seo-optimization-tips\/\">WordPress Directory Website SEO Optimization Tips<\/a><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"8_Choose_Technical_Stack_and_Hosting\">8. Set Up Analytics and Growth Tracking<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Analytics are essential for data-driven decisions. Set up tracking from day one to measure what\u2019s working and where to improve.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Key metrics to track: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Listing submissions and approval rates.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Search queries and result clicks to understand user intent.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Conversion rates from visitors to contacts, phone calls, or website visits.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Analytics setup: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Use Google Analytics 4 with custom events for key actions, like business profile views or contact form submissions.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Monitor organic search performance with Google Search Console to identify and fix SEO issues.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ong>Growth and optimization:<\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>Use A\/B testing to optimize critical conversion points, such as registration forms and <a href=\"https:\/\/directorist.com\/pricing\/\">pricing pages<\/a>.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Automate email marketing for renewals, upgrades, and engagement campaigns to keep your users active.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span id=\"Bringing_It_All_Together\">Bringing It All Together<\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Building a successful WordPress business directory isn\u2019t about having the perfect idea or the most advanced features\u2014it\u2019s about methodical planning and execution.
